Glen Ridge to Pittsburgh

Updated: 28 May 2026

The journey from Glen Ridge to Pittsburgh covers 600 kilometers. The most practical way to travel is by driving via I-80 West, which takes about 6 hours. Flying from Newark Liberty International Airport (EWR) to Pittsburgh International Airport (PIT) is also an option, taking about 1.5 hours of flight time. Pittsburgh is a historic city known for its industrial past, bridges, and cultural attractions.

Total Distance: 600 km driving, 500 km air distance.
Fastest Way
Flying takes 1.5 hours, making it the fastest option.
Cheapest Way
Driving is the most cost-effective way to reach Pittsburgh.

Things to Do in Pittsburgh
1
Point State Park
A beautiful park at the confluence of three rivers.
2
Carnegie Museum of Natural History
A large museum with diverse collections.
3
Duquesne Incline
A historic funicular with stunning views of the city.
4
Andy Warhol Museum
A museum dedicated to the life and work of Andy Warhol.
